Analyzing the YouTuber-to-filmmaker boom amid "Backrooms" box office success

June 3, 2026
2,665 Views

The sci-fi horror flick “Backrooms” was the number one movie in the U.S. as of Tuesday. The filmmaker behind the movie, 20-year-old YouTuber Kane Parsons, is now the youngest director with a number one film globally. Brooks Barnes, The New York Times’ chief Hollywood correspondent, joins “The Daily Report” to discuss.
